• Default map

203-205 Churchill Hubbard Rd Apartments

203-205 Churchill Hubbard Rd, Youngstown, OH 44505

Check Back Soon for Upcoming Availability.

Details

Property Information

  • Built in 1969
  • 7 units / 2 stories

Fees and Policies

The fees below are based on community-supplied data and may exclude additional fees and utilities.

No Pets Allowed

Loading...

Area Scores

Car-Dependent
Walk Score®
46
Out of 100
Somewhat Bikeable
Bike Score®
37
Out of 100

About 203-205 Churchill Hubbard Rd Apartments

203-205 Churchill Hubbard Rd Apartments is an apartment community

Nearby Properties You Might Like

Find More Rentals in Youngstown